
A Sheboygan area nonprofit is set to launch a new support program for those affected by substance misuse.
Lighthouse Recovery Community Center – Sheboygan will launch the New Roots support group at its North 6th Street location on September 20th at 11:30 a.m.
New Roots is a weekly Adult Children of Alcoholics (ACA) support group that is rooted in the principles of the 12 steps and traditions.
The group offers support in a safe environment for adults who were raised in families dealing with substance misuse issues, primarily alcohol.
Through shared experience, compassionate connection, and practical tools for lasting change, these New Roots meetings will look to foster healing and growth with the mission of “Strong roots. New Growth. Lasting Change.”
Those who attend the ACA meetings will have the opportunity to share stories, break free from old patterns, reconnect with their inner child, and much more.
